Ashby councillor working with local sports club for £1.5m improvement to facilities
By Grace Kennington 24th Jun 2026
Ashby Town and North West Leicestershire District and Ashby Town Councillor Kenny Horn is working with five local sports organisations to raise £1.5 million to improve sports and recreation facilities in the town.
Each of the five clubs is applying for a sizeable £250,000 grant to improve and compliment existing facilities.
Three of the five applications are part of a larger match funding opportunity with their affiliated partners.
The clubs working with Cllr Horn are: Ashby Ivanhoe Football Club, Ashby Rugby Club, Ashby Hastings Cricket Club, Ashby Bowling Club and Willesley Park Golf Club.
There are also a number of small clubs working with Horn to apply for smaller grants of £25,000.
Cllr Horn told Nub News: 'I stood for election in 2023 to deliver inward investment in Ashby. Sports and leisure facilities in the town have failed to keep pace with the towns expansion over recent years.
'Sport plays a priceless role in the community improving health and wellbeing. I'm delighted to be working with the local sporting community to improve facilities.'
